欢迎光临
我们一直在努力

网页代码遭遇兼容性问题,挑战与解决方案


网页遭遇兼容性问题,需要针对不同浏览器进行测试和修复。

在网页开发过程中,我们常常会遇到各种问题,其中之一就是网页代码的兼容性问题,这种问题通常指的是网页代码在不同浏览器或不同操作系统上运行时出现的差异或错误,本文将探讨网页代码遭遇兼容性问题的原因、影响以及如何解决这些问题。

网页代码兼容性问题的原因

  1. 浏览器差异:不同的浏览器对网页代码的解析和渲染方式存在差异,这可能导致同一份代码在不同浏览器上显示效果不同。
  2. 操作系统差异:不同操作系统对网页代码的支持程度也不同,这可能导致网页在特定操作系统上出现兼容性问题。
  3. 旧版浏览器:部分用户可能仍在使用较旧版本的浏览器,这些浏览器可能无法正确解析和渲染最新的网页代码。

网页代码兼容性问题的影响

  1. 用户体验下降:用户在不同设备或浏览器上访问网页时,可能会遇到布局错乱、图片不显示、功能无法正常使用等问题,导致用户体验下降。
  2. 搜索引擎排名受影响:如果网页在搜索引擎中显示不正常,可能会影响网站的搜索引擎排名。
  3. 维护成本增加:为了解决兼容性问题,开发者需要花费更多时间和精力进行调试和修复,增加维护成本。

解决网页代码兼容性问题的策略

  1. 跨浏览器测试:在开发过程中,对不同浏览器和操作系统进行测试,确保网页在不同环境下的显示效果和功能正常。
  2. 使用响应式设计:采用响应式设计技术,使网页能够根据不同设备的屏幕尺寸和分辨率自适应调整布局和样式。
  3. 编写兼容性代码:了解各浏览器对HTML、CSS和JavaScript的支持情况,编写兼容性代码以降低兼容性问题。
  4. 使用现代前端框架:利用现代前端框架(如Bootstrap、Vue等)开发网页,这些框架通常具有良好的兼容性支持。
  5. 提供降级方案:为旧版浏览器提供降级方案,确保这些用户在访问网页时也能获得良好的体验。

网页代码的兼容性问题是一个常见且需要重视的问题,通过了解其产生的原因和影响,我们可以采取有效的策略来降低或解决这些问题,在开发过程中注重跨浏览器测试、使用响应式设计、编写兼容性代码以及利用现代前端框架等方法,可以有效提高网页的兼容性和用户体验,提供降级方案以支持旧版浏览器用户也是解决兼容性问题的重要一环,通过这些措施,我们可以打造出更加优秀、稳定的网页应用,为用户提供更好的体验。

网页代码遭遇兼容性问题,挑战与解决方案插图

赞(0)
未经允许不得转载:百挑一 » 网页代码遭遇兼容性问题,挑战与解决方案

评论 抢沙发